Unlocking the Nuclear Vault: Scientists Discover 'Nucleocytosis' Process in Immune Cells
A groundbreaking study in cell biology has identified a mechanism called nucleocytosis, where immune cells selectively extract DNA from the nuclei of dying cells. This discovery reveals a sophisticated level of interaction between the immune system and cellular genetic material that was previously thought to be impossible due to the robust nature of the nuclear envelope.
